1. Overview
MERCURY SX 5TH GENERATIONIR Dome IP Camera is capable of
simultaneous video streaming in H.265, H.264 and M-JPEG format. The camera
has a maximum resolution of 4MP @ 30fps in both H.265 and H.264 in High
Dynamic Range (HDR) mode to ensure more image details are captured under
challenging lighting conditions.
The camera is designed to withstand ever-changing outdoor environment and is
compliant with IP 66 and IK 10 standard. It is equipped with IR LED with an
effective distance of up to 40 meters to ensure its usability under poor lighting
condition. The camera operating temperature ranges from -55°C to 55°C.

NOTE: To use an external power supply, please contact the camera
manufacturer to confirm that the power supply uses the same power
specifications as the camera. The power supply must comply with the
LPS requirements.
NOTE: Users MUST pre-drill and use plastic anchors before fastening
the supplied self-tapping screws on the wall.
NOTE: This camera contains replaceable batteries. To prevent explosion
risks, confirm the battery type before replacement. Dispose of used
batteries in accordance with the local regulations.

NOTE: It is not recommended to record with the microSD card for 24/7
continuously, as it may not be able to support long term continuous data
read/write. Please contact the manufacturer of the microSD card for
information regarding the reliability and life expectancy.
